If I wanted to talk to someone about why my job makes me depressed would that be a career councilor?

A career counselor's role is to help determine the right kind of work for the individual. He or she helps the individual decide the appropriate field (e.g., sales, administration, manufacturing, etc.), industry, corporate culture, etc., best suiting the individual. The career counselor could very well help you to determine the occupation and situation which best suits your particular needs.





However, they generally are not true trained psychologists. If you are finding that you are truly depressed about your job or any other aspects of your life, I suggest you talk to someone with training in psychology. He or she can do a world of good in helping sort out some of these issues.
